Special microphone rack for music performance training

By designing a microphone stand with a support structure and an angle adjustment assembly, the problem of poor adjustability in traditional microphone stands has been solved, enabling rapid and stable adjustment of the microphone stand to meet the needs of music performances.

Abstract

The utility model relates to the technical field of special wheat racks for music performance training, and discloses a special wheat rack for music performance training. Comprising a supporting structure set, the supporting structure set comprises a base, a supporting rod is fixedly arranged above the base, an angle adjusting set is arranged on the supporting rod, the angle adjusting set comprises a second adjusting sleeve, the second adjusting sleeve penetrates through the supporting rod and is in threaded connection with the supporting rod, and a spherical hinge base is fixedly arranged at one end of the second adjusting sleeve; a microphone frame structure group is arranged on the second adjusting sleeve and comprises a sphere, the sphere is arranged in a spherical hinge base, the end, away from the spherical hinge base, of the sphere is arranged in the middle of a telescopic base, a telescopic rod penetrates through the telescopic base and is in sliding connection with the telescopic base, and a microphone clamp is hinged to the end, away from the telescopic base, of the telescopic rod. By arranging the angle adjusting group and the microphone support structure group, the height and the angle of the microphone support can be adjusted more conveniently and quickly.

[0029] REFERENCE Figures 1-4The utility model provides a kind of music performance training special microphone rack, comprising: including support structure group 3, support structure group 3 includes base 33, base 33 top is fixedly provided with support rod 31, support rod 31 is provided with angle adjustment group 2, angle adjustment group 2 includes adjusting sleeve two 21, adjusting sleeve two 21 is connected in screw thread on support rod 31, and the one end of adjusting sleeve two 21 is fixedly provided with ball hinge seat 22;Adjusting sleeve two 21 is provided with microphone rack structure group 1, microphone rack structure group 1 includes sphere 19, sphere 19 is arranged in ball hinge seat 22, the one end of sphere 19 away from ball hinge seat 22 is arranged in the middle part of telescopic seat 18, telescopic seat 18 is connected with telescopic rod 12 in penetration and sliding, and the one end of telescopic rod 12 away from telescopic seat 18 is hinged with microphone clamp 11.

[0030] In the embodiment, microphone rack structure group, angle adjustment group and support structure group constitute the music performance training special microphone rack involved in the application, realize a kind of music performance training special microphone rack, the microphone in the application, the microphone for music performance training is required to be used can use the equipment, the application is not limited to specific microphone category.

[0031] In the embodiment, rotating adjusting sleeve two 21, using screw transmission to make it move up and down on support rod 31, to change the height of ball hinge seat 22 and microphone rack structure group 1.

[0032] In the embodiment, sphere 19 rotates freely in ball hinge seat 22, drives telescopic seat 18, telescopic rod 12 and microphone clamp 11 to rotate at multiple angles.

[0033] It should be noted that telescopic rod 12 slides in telescopic seat 18, adjusts length, and holds microphone by hinged microphone clamp 11.

[0034] Specifically, ball hinge seat 22 is connected with sphere 19 through internally provided ball hinge groove 23, and locking block one 24 and locking block two 25 are fixedly arranged in the middle of one side of ball hinge seat 22.

[0035] In the embodiment, sphere 19 rotates in ball hinge groove 23 of ball hinge seat 22, after adjusting to suitable angle, prevents it from rotating randomly by locking block one 24 and locking block two 25.

[0036] Specifically, locking block two 25 is arranged below locking block one 24, and stud 26 is connected in screw thread on locking block two 25 and locking block one 24.

[0037] As a preferred implementation, rotating stud 26, make rotating stud 26 move in the screw hole of locking block two 25 and locking block one 24, extrude sphere 19, so that sphere 19 is fixed with ball hinge seat 22.

[0038] Specifically, the telescopic seat 18 is slidably connected to the telescopic rod 12 through the sliding groove 17 arranged inside.

[0039] It should be noted that the telescopic rod 12 slides in the sliding groove 17 of the telescopic seat 18, which facilitates the adjustment of the length of the telescopic rod 12 to meet the requirements of the microphone position in different use scenarios.

[0040] Specifically, the top end of the telescopic seat 18 is provided with the locking part two 15, which is arranged in multiple groups and has gaps between the locking parts two 15. The outer circle of the end of the telescopic seat 18 away from the locking part two 15 is fixedly sleeved with the threaded part one 16.

[0041] As a preferred embodiment, the locking part two 15 and the threaded part one 16 fix the telescopic rod 12 and the telescopic seat 18 to ensure the stability of the entire microphone stand structure.

[0042] Specifically, the threaded part one 16 is sleeved with the adjusting sleeve one 13, which is threadedly connected to the threaded part one 16.

[0043] It should be noted that the adjusting sleeve one 13 is threadedly moved on the threaded part one 16 by rotating it, thereby adjusting the relative position of the telescopic rod 12 and the telescopic seat 18.

[0044] Specifically, the adjusting sleeve one 13 is fixedly provided with the locking part one 14 at the top, which wraps the locking part two 15 by rotating the adjusting sleeve one 13 to fix the position of the telescopic rod 12 and the telescopic seat 18.

[0045] In this embodiment, the position of the telescopic rod 12 and the telescopic seat 18 is fixed to ensure the stability of the microphone during use and meet the requirements of music performance training for the stability of the microphone position.

[0046] When using, during the erection of the microphone, first place the base 33 on the desktop, hold the support rod 31 with one hand, and rotate the angle adjusting group 2 with the other hand to adjust to the expected height. Then rotate the stud 26 to unlock the ball 19 in the ball hinge groove 23 with the locking block one 24 and the locking block two 25. At this time, the microphone stand structure group 1 can be freely rotated and adjusted in angle around the ball hinge groove 23. After adjusting to the expected angle, rotate the stud 26 again to lock the ball 19 in the ball hinge groove 23 to fix the movement of the entire microphone stand structure group 1. When using the microphone, rotate the adjusting sleeve one 13 to the left to unlock the locking part two 15. At this time, the distance between the telescopic rod 12 and the microphone clamp 11 can be adjusted by pulling the telescopic rod 12. After adjusting, rotate the adjusting sleeve one 13 to the right to lock the locking part two 15 with the locking part one 14 to fix the length of the telescopic rod 12, and complete the adjustment.
